> Eastwood Company, Unique Automotive Products makes left handed drill
> bits. Thses work well on new bolts, as they drill they generate heat
> and the left handed action will sometimes back the bolt or broken
> bolt out of the threads. Works better on new, not as good on rusted
> bolts.
www.eastwoodcompany.com Hopes this helps, John
